John Beck is a back up. While he's receives the endorsement of Mike Shanahan, we know that he is not the long term solution at QB. He does throw the ball well. He does have the ability to scramble. But yesterday I he held the ball for too long. Even on a blitz a quarterback should be able to get the ball to a receiver in one on one coverage instead of being swallowed up by defensive rushers.


While Beck did make some good reads yesterday, he looked like a pop warner QB to me. Because of the inconsistency at QB so far this year, unless the Redskins can get it together at this position, which is the most important on the field, Bruce Allen and Mike Shanahan need to be looking at the Landry Jones, Andrew Lucks, and Matt Barkleys of the world to draft in April.
